911 calls released in shooting

Beverly Bryant - December 21, 2016 2:27 pm

Following are the 911 calls during the early morning shooting at Grand Avenue and Union Street. The series of calls begins with a clerk at the Valero store at Oak and Grand calling 911 to report a beer delivery driver being assaulted. Through the series of nine calls, the path of the assailant is laid out until a report of shots fired and police calling for two ambulances.
